Title :
Electronic equalization of fiber PMD-induced distortion at 10 Gbit/s

Abstract :
Summary form only given. In summary, at 10 Gbit/s the successful operation of a tapped delay line filter serving as an electronic (PMD) polarisation mode dispersion fibre equalizer was demonstrated by reducing the power penalty due to transmission via a real high PMD fiber by 8.2 dB.
